在组织Flex应用程序时,请考虑以下几个关键步骤:
- 规划应用程序的架构:首先,您需要考虑应用程序的整体架构,包括前端、后端、数据库和服务器等组件。您可以使用诸如AWS CloudFormation或腾讯云的Serverless架构来实现无服务器架构,以便更好地管理和扩展应用程序。
- 选择合适的编程语言和框架:根据您的技能和需求,选择合适的编程语言和框架。例如,您可以使用JavaScript、Python、Java或.NET等语言,以及使用React、Angular或Vue等前端框架。腾讯云提供了许多与这些技术栈相关的产品和工具,例如云服务器、云数据库、云存储和云函数等。
- 设计应用程序的API:设计API以实现前后端之间的通信。您可以使用腾讯云的API网关来创建、管理和监控API。API网关支持多种协议,包括RESTful、GraphQL和WS等,并且可以与云函数、容器和服务器等后端服务集成。
- 实现用户认证和授权:为了保护您的应用程序和用户数据,您需要实现用户认证和授权。您可以使用腾讯云的云存储、云数据库或认证服务等产品来实现用户管理和权限控制。
- 测试和部署应用程序:在部署应用程序之前,请确保对其进行充分的测试,以确保其性能、安全性和可靠性。您可以使用腾讯云的云服务器、云数据库和云存储等产品来搭建测试环境。一旦应用程序通过测试,您可以使用腾讯云的持续集成/持续部署(CI/CD)工具来自动化部署过程。
- 监控和优化应用程序:在应用程序上线后,您需要监控其性能和可用性,并根据需要进行优化。您可以使用腾讯云的监控和日志服务等工具来监控应用程序的运行状况,并进行性能调优和故障排查。
总之,在组织Flex应用程序时,请考虑应用程序的整体架构、编程语言和框架、API设计、用户认证和授权、测试和部署、监控和优化等方面。腾讯云提供了许多可以帮助您实现这些目标的产品和工具,例如云服务器、云数据库、云存储、云函数、API网关、认证服务等。